Assisting employees through change

Everyone is part of change and will benefit from managing it better. During times of change and uncertainty, it is especially important to eat well, exercise and take time to recharge and de-stress.

This page contains links and information to help everyone in times of change.

Who you can talk with 

Employees are encouraged to speak directly with their manager about any change occurring in the workplace.

Employee Assistance Program

In times of change it is normal to experience a level of stress or anxiety. If you are experiencing stress or anxiety and you want to speak to someone other than your colleagues or managers, please access your Agencies website / intranet for information about your Employee Assistance Program. It's free and confidential! 

EAP services can also be used for advice on next steps in your career, applying for positions and job interviews.
